Jesse Holley calls out MMA champ Ronda Rousey


A former NFL player says he's found the one person who could beat Ronda Rousey in an MMA fight -- himself -- saying if the two got in the octagon, Rousey wouldn't stand a chance. The man talking the smack is -- who played WR for North Carolina and then the Dallas Cowboys after winning a tryout with the team on Michael Irvin's 2009 reality show "4th and Long." (TMZ.com)
